[QUOTE="chscag, post: 1487343, member: 46727"] If you're wanting the software to manage statistics and personnel, you may be able to use a spreadsheet or a data base instead of something specific for bowling. You can try "Numbers" from the Mac App store, ($19.99) or data base software: [URL="http://www.filemaker.com/products/bento/mac.html"]Bento for Mac[/URL] ($49.00) Or: Bowling League Software for the Mac: [URL="http://www.freedownload3.com/software/Bowling_League_Software_mac.html"]LINK[/URL] [/QUOTE]
